RESUMO
Primary cardiac tumors are exceedingly rare. They are usually first identified by transthoracic echocardiography. However, transesophageal echocardiography (TEE), with the aid of real-time three-dimensional (3D) imaging, can provide additional important mass characteristics. We present a case that demonstrates the usefulness of 3D TEE in characterizing a papillary fibroelastoma.
